LINUX.ORG.RU

История изменений

Исправление Kuzz, (текущая версия) :

Убираю "-j return" и дописываю "-j REDIRECT --to-port 3128"

iptables -t nat -N to_squid
iptables -t nat -A PREROUTING -p tcp --dport 80 -j to_squid
for a in $(host -t a gmail.com | awk '/has address/ {print $4;}'); do
    iptables -t nat -A to_squid -d ${a} -j RETURN
done
iptables -t nat -A to_squid -p tcp -j REDIRECT --to-port 3128

Исправление Kuzz, :

Убираю "-j return" и дописываю "-j REDIRECT --to-port 3128"

iptables -t nat -N to_squid
iptables -t nat -A PREROUTING -p tcp --dport 80 -j to_squid
for a in $(host -t a gmail.com | awk '/has address/ {print $4;}'); do
    iptables -t nat -A to_squid -d ${a} -j RETURN
done
iptables -t nat -A to_squid -j REDIRECT --to-port 3128

Исходная версия Kuzz, :

Убираю "-j return" и дописываю "-j REDIRECT --to-port 3128"

iptables -t nat -N to_squid
iptables -t nat -A PREROUTING -p tcp --dport 80 -j to_squid
for a in $(host -t a gmail.com | awk '/has address/ {print $4;}'); do
    iptables -t nat -A to_squid -j RETURN
done
iptables -t nat -A to_squid -j REDIRECT --to-port 3128